The World Cup qualification campaign in Europe got under way in March, but the Netherlands were one of eight teams competing in the Nations League quarter-finals that month.
That means they have yet to get going on the path to 2026. The Netherlands will therefore take to the field on Saturday six points shy of the summit of the standings in Group G, with Poland having got out of the blocks quickly in the last international window.
That adds a little bit of pressure onto Ronald Koeman’s side, even though they remain clear favourites to finish top.
Only one team qualifies automatically from each European group, with the runner-up advancing to the play-offs. Needless to say, the Dutch would be disappointed with anything other than a first-place finish.
There have been some positive signs so far in Koeman’s second spell at the helm of his country.
Despite a stuttering start to the competition, the Netherlands reached the semi-finals of the European Championship last summer. They more than held their own against England, before losing to a last-gasp Ollie Watkins strike in extra time.
They then pushed Spain close in the quarter-finals of the Nations League, falling to defeat on penalties after a 5-5 draw on aggregate.
The Netherlands will not be among the leading contenders to lift the World Cup trophy next year, but they are certainly potential dark horses.
First they must get there. Their group is manageable but it could have been easier. Poland are a decent side and Finland can be a tough nut to crack. Lithuania and Malta are unlikely to cause the Dutch too many issues.
A victory here would set Koeman’s charges on their way ahead of an eminently winnable match against the Maltese on Tuesday. A defeat, however, would leave them with ground to make up even at this early stage of the process.
“Maybe it is easier to play football against Spain,” Koeman said this week. “Because no one expects anything from us then.
“Finland and Malta are different types of opponents. We will have more of the ball, and they try to stop us. We are obligated to finish first in this group, but we do not underestimate anyone and we need to bring the energy that we have shown in our last few matches.”

Finland have never qualified for a World Cup before and they will find it tough to make it to the USA, Canada and Mexico.
The best they can realistically hope for in Group G is second place, which is where they currently sit after a 1-0 victory over Malta and a 2-2 draw with Lithuania.
Even then, Finland will struggle to finish above a Poland team which regularly qualifies for major tournaments.
The Netherlands will almost certainly prove too strong for their hosts in Helsinki, but they have not been overly convincing defensively of late.

The biggest issue facing the Netherlands at present is the lack of a top-class centre-forward. Even Koeman admitted as such in his pre-game press conference.
“We don’t have top strikers now,” he said with typical Dutch directness. “I don’t know what is coming through the ranks with the 15-16-year-olds, but it is clear that at the moment we do not have the classic striker of the past – players like (Patrick) Kluivert, (Klaas-Jan) Huntelaar and (Ruud) Van Nistelrooy.”
The Netherlands used Memphis Depay up top against Spain in March, with the attacking threat shared between the 31-year-old, Cody Gakpo, Justin Kluivert and Jeremie Frimpong.
